Rough Start for James
thomastheartist29 November 2023
Interesting episode as it's the first to star James as the main character. James is excited to start his first day and he ends up being a little careless as he accidentally blows steam on Sir Topham Hatt's🎩. Edward is a good mentor in this episode as he helps James to pull passengers. James is too excited that he goes too fast, James also overruns the platform at Dryaw Station. I wonder as to why Edward and James look sad in the scene where they're at Dryaw Station. I can tell James was worried about Sir Topham Hatt's 🎩 just by seeing his sad expression. My favorite scene in this episode is where Edward and James meet up with Thomas at Elsbridge. I don't think James meant to misbehave. I'm saying this because Sir Topham Hatt scolds him for apparently misbehaving and warns that he'll take his red paintwork away and have James painted blue instead and James obviously dislikes that idea. I think those words from Sir Topham Hatt put James in a sour mood and that's what made him rough with the coaches. James was very cross that he caused a pipe leak in a coach. James was gentle for the entire journey and was sure that he'd be in trouble later. Frankly, I'd be nervous too if I was gonna get in trouble. Keep your smokebox up James, everyone makes mistakes.
